Planning appeal decision
Two Acres, Oxton Hill, SOUTHWELL, NG25 0RB
rear extension, side extension and render to property, retention of rear flat roofed timber clad dormer and principle pitched roof timber clad dormer

Main issues, as the Inspector framed them
- The effect of the development on the character and appearance of the area and the host building
What decided it
The imposition of planning conditions to replace the timber cladding on the dormers with tile hanging and to ensure render is applied to the extensions would ensure the development respects the character and appearance of the host dwelling and surrounding area.
Plan policies cited: Core Policy 9, Core Policy 13, Policy DM5, Policy DM6
